#172299 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#172299 is composed of 9% red, 13.3% green and 60%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85% cyan, 77.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 40% black. It has a hue angle of 234.9 degrees, a saturation of 73.9% and a lightness of 34.5%. #172299 color hex could be obtained by blending #2e44ff with #000033. Closest websafe color is: #003399.

#172299 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#172299 has RGB values of R:23, G:34, B:153 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0.78,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 1516185.

Shades and Tints of #172299

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020411 is the darkest color, while #ffffff is the lightest one.

Tones of #172299

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#54555c is the less saturated color, while #0311ad is the most saturated one.
